Hello!! Can anyone please help with this change to IMM 1344 & IMM 0008 forms? I am a Canadian Citizen and sponsoring my wife abroad. I want to know whether ME (Sponsor) n HER (Sponsored Spouse) both have to fill IMM 1344 & IMM 0008 Separately as of the new rule? I would really appreciate for the help.

Thanks!!
 
No! You don't have to fill out the application forms twice. Sponsors and applicants for Permanent Residence are asked to complete both the new Application to sponsor, Sponsorship Agreement and Undertaking (IMM 1344) form and the Generic Application Form for Canada (IMM 0008). So what that means is that after you fill your sponsor application and your partner the permanent resident forms. You will have to send your sponsor application to the country where your partner resides. She will have to sign the sponsor application (IMM 1344 and also fill her Generic application form for Canada IMM 0008) signed and send it back to you so you can submit it to Mississauga Case processing center.
